WebSep 30, 2016 · The well-known ABC model describes the combinatorial interaction of homeotic genes in specifying floral organ identities. While the B- and C-functions are highly conserved throughout flowering plants and even in gymnosperms, the A-function, which specifies the identity of perianth organs (sepals and petals in eudicots), remains … WebFeb 1, 2010 · The ABC model was formulated from the analysis of three classes of floral homeotic mutants with organ identity defects in two adjacent whorls of the flower. Importantly, similar classes of mutant were described in both Arabidopsis and Antirrhinum, suggesting that the regulation of organ identity was highly conserved in evolution [1].

WebFlower organ identity. A great deal of attention has focused on the genes that specify organ identity, leading to the "ABC" model of flower development. This model proposes that at around the time of organ initiation, the flower meristem is partitioned into three overlapping fields of gene activity, with each field defining two adjacent whorls.
